The drive from Macomb, MI to Hartford, MI covers 195.4 miles and takes about 3h 41m behind the wheel. This route is realistic as a one-day drive if you keep your stops efficient.
The route leans on I 94, M 14, Walter P Reuther Freeway for much of the mileage, and the overall profile is highway-focused drive. The longest uninterrupted segment is about 124.7 miles on I 94. At current regular gas prices, budget about $30.55 one way before food or hotel costs.

This is a 3h 41m highway drive covering 195.4 miles, with most of the trip on I 94 and M 14. The longest continuous stretch is about 124.7 miles on I 94.
This is a straightforward highway drive that stays mostly on I 94 and M 14. This route has several spots where lane changes, forks, or exits need your full attention. The trickiest moment comes around 5.1 miles in.
